Uncovering the Highland Settlements

Delving into the archaeological discovery of Highland Settlements challenges the traditional conquest narratives from biblical archaeology, shedding light on the origins and development of the Israelite people around 1200 BCE. The chapter explores the emergence of Hebrew villages in the highlands as a response to the collapse of the Egyptian Empire, introducing a justice-oriented and egalitarian society. It delves into the historical rebranding, the monarchical period, and the reconstruction of narratives in ancient Israel and Judah amidst external threats and conquests.
